An Overview of the Academic Year

The New Paltz Academic Calendar is divided into two semesters: fall and spring. The fall semester typically starts in late August or early September, while the spring semester begins in mid-January. Each semester consists of approximately 15 weeks of instruction, followed by a week-long break for Thanksgiving in the fall, and a week-long break for Spring Break in the spring. The academic year concludes with a shorter summer session, providing students with an opportunity to catch up on credits or delve into specialized courses.

Semester Structure

At New Paltz, we follow a two-semester system: fall and spring. Each semester is approximately 15 weeks long, allowing you to immerse yourself in your courses and explore various subjects. The fall semester typically begins in late August or early September, while the spring semester commences in January. This structure allows for a balanced workload and ensures that you have enough time to delve into your studies.

Breaks and Holidays

While academics are important, we also recognize the value of rest and rejuvenation. Our academic calendar includes breaks to give you some well-deserved downtime. We have a week-long break during the fall semester in November, allowing you to recharge before the final stretch. Additionally, we have a winter break between the fall and spring semesters, giving you the opportunity to relax and spend time with family and friends during the holiday season.
